WebMughal rulers took a keen interest in fashion and textiles. In keeping with their love of splendor, Mughal clothes were made of expensive materials such as brocade and silk. They were richly woven or embroidered with gold and silver thread, known as zari, and encrusted with precious stones. Jewelry and ornaments were often made from gold set ... Web3 iul. 2024 · The Mughal clothing was characterized by luxurious styles and was made with muslin, silk, velvet and brocade. Elaborate patterns including dots, checks, and waves were used with colors from various dyes including cochineal, sulfate of iron, sulfate of copper and sulfate of antimony were used.
